WPA2 uses ____ to encrypt the data payload.

A). AES
B). DES
C). RC4
D). Caesar Cipher

Final answer:

WPA2 uses AES to encrypt the data payload.

Step-by-step explanation:

WPA2 uses AES to encrypt the data payload. AES stands for Advanced Encryption Standard, which is a symmetric encryption algorithm widely used for securing sensitive data.
